Market Overview
The Middle East Data Center Fabric Market is valued at USD 1.2 billion, based on a five-year historical analysis. This growth is primarily driven by the increasing demand for cloud services, the rise of big data analytics, the proliferation of the Internet of Things (IoT) and edge computing, and the need for enhanced network performance and security. The proliferation of digital transformation initiatives across various sectors has further accelerated the adoption of advanced data center technologies. Key players in this market include the United Arab Emirates and Saudi Arabia, which dominate due to their strategic investments in technology infrastructure and the establishment of free zones that attract global tech companies. The UAE's focus on becoming a digital hub and Saudi Arabia's Vision 2030 initiative are pivotal in driving the growth of data centers in these regions. The UAE Data Centre Energy Efficiency Regulations, 2023 issued by the Ministry of Energy and Infrastructure, mandate that data centers achieve minimum Power Usage Effectiveness (PUE) ratings and implement cooling optimization measures. This regulation requires operators to report annual energy consumption data and adopt technologies meeting Tier III or higher standards for uptime and sustainability.

Market Segmentation
By Component:
The components of the market include Switching (Leaf–Spine, Fabric Switches), Routers & Gateways, Storage Networking (SAN / NVMe?oF), Network Security Appliances, and Management & Orchestration Software. Among these, Switching (Leaf–Spine, Fabric Switches) is the leading sub-segment, driven by the increasing need for high-speed data transfer and low latency in data centers. The growing adoption of cloud services and the expansion of hyperscale data centers have further fueled the demand for advanced switching technologies.
By Architecture / Fabric Type:
The architecture types include Ethernet Fabric / IP Fabric, Software?Defined Networking (SDN) Fabric, Converged / Hyperconverged Fabric, Optical / High?Speed Interconnect Fabric, and Others. The Software?Defined Networking (SDN) Fabric is currently the dominant sub-segment, as it allows for greater flexibility and scalability in managing data center resources. The increasing complexity of network environments and the need for efficient resource allocation are driving the adoption of SDN technologies.

Middle East Data Center Fabric Market Industry Analysis
Growth Drivers
Increasing Demand for Cloud Services: The Middle East's cloud services market is projected to reach $8 billion in future, driven by a 30% annual growth rate in cloud adoption. This surge is fueled by businesses transitioning to cloud-based solutions for enhanced scalability and flexibility. The UAE and Saudi Arabia are leading this trend, with significant investments in cloud infrastructure, which is expected to create a robust demand for data center fabric solutions to support these services. Expansion of Digital Transformation Initiatives: Governments in the Middle East are investing heavily in digital transformation, with the UAE allocating $1.8 billion for smart city projects in future. This investment is expected to drive the need for advanced data center solutions, as organizations seek to modernize their IT infrastructure. The push for digital services across sectors like healthcare and finance is further propelling the demand for efficient data center fabric technologies. Rising Investments in IT Infrastructure: The Middle East is witnessing a surge in IT infrastructure investments, projected to exceed $12 billion in future. This growth is driven by both private and public sectors aiming to enhance their technological capabilities. Countries like Saudi Arabia are focusing on Vision 2030 initiatives, which emphasize the development of data centers to support economic diversification, thereby increasing the demand for data center fabric solutions.
Market Challenges
High Operational Costs: Operating a data center in the Middle East can be costly, with energy expenses accounting for up to 40% of total operational costs. The region's extreme temperatures necessitate advanced cooling systems, which further inflate expenses. As companies strive to maintain profitability, these high operational costs pose a significant challenge to the growth of the data center fabric market, limiting investment in new technologies. Limited Availability of Skilled Workforce: The Middle East faces a shortage of skilled IT professionals, with an estimated 50,000 unfilled tech jobs projected in future. This skills gap hampers the ability of data centers to operate efficiently and adopt new technologies. Companies are struggling to find qualified personnel to manage complex data center operations, which can slow down the implementation of innovative data center fabric solutions.

Market Opportunities
Growth in Edge Computing: The rise of edge computing presents a significant opportunity, with the market expected to reach $5 billion in future. This growth is driven by the need for real-time data processing and reduced latency, particularly in sectors like IoT and autonomous vehicles. Data centers that can provide edge solutions will be well-positioned to capture this emerging demand. Adoption of AI and Machine Learning Technologies: The integration of AI and machine learning in data centers is anticipated to enhance operational efficiency, with investments projected to reach $2.5 billion in future. These technologies can optimize resource allocation and predictive maintenance, making data centers more efficient. Companies that leverage AI-driven solutions will gain a competitive edge in the rapidly evolving data landscape.
